        /// <summary>
        /// Registeres the current voter as registered in the voter box.
        /// </summary>
        public void RegisterCurrentVoter()
        {
            Contract.Requires(currentVoter.Voted == false);
            Contract.Requires(currentVoter != null);
            Contract.Ensures(currentVoter.Voted == true);
            try
            {
                staticPvdao.Update((uint)currentVoter.PrimaryKey, true);

                //refresh the current voter to reflect the new voted status
                currentVoter = FetchVoter((uint)currentVoter.PrimaryKey);

                //Update log with write entry
                staticPvdao.EndTransaction();
                this.UpdateLog(ActivityEnum.W); //Update log with nregister entry
            }
            catch (Exception)
            {
                ConnectionError();
                return;
            }
        }
